Responsibilities
POSITION SUMMARY: Responsible for providing support services to young adult through geriatric consumers with severe and persistent mental illness through the various stages of Recovery.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
Therapeutic Support
- Meets newly enrolled consumers after screening is reviewed to begin to develop therapeutic rapport.
- Works with person served in integration all aspects of recovery including physical, mental, and meaningful life purpose.
- Serves as part of the interdisciplinary team in the engagement, Individual Action Planning (IAP) and crisis planning process.
- Provides input in the implementing meaningful goals for their Individual Action Plan focusing on the following areas: mental health recovery education, daily living skills, physical wellness, housing, interpersonal, substance use, relationships, independent transportation, self-help groups, exercise/wellness groups and the Recovery Learning Center (RLC) vocational & leisure
- Reviews the Screening, Assessment, Crisis Plan, Critical Needs Plan and IAP upon completion or update completed by the LPHA.
- Share personal recovery experiences to develop authentic/professional peer to peer relationships.
- Integrates the Prism Model for effective treatment of serious and persistent mental illness and trauma informed approach into everyday practice and clinical intervention.
- Organizes, plans, and facilitates a range of valued community activities that support recovery, self help, wellness/fitness, social, and cultural opportunities outside of the consumers’ home.
- Facilitates peer lead activities and or groups which empowering enrolled consumers to take a lead in the planning and implementation process.
- Serves as a role model to peers regarding appropriate behavior and commitment to recovery.
- Provides peer mentoring to validate consumers’ life experiences, including but not issues such as social stigmatization acceptance and affiliation.
- Offers or assists with transportation needs, supporting engagement/participation in recovery focused community resources as well as doctors appointment, shopping, entitlement/housing support, court, etc.
- Maintains a positive attitude and promotes an environment that is recovery based and supports the individual rehabilitation goals and interventions of consumer and which encourages hope, healing and empowerment.
- Works with consumers to identify and utilize preferred recovery tools and self care techniques (i.e. WRAP, WHAM, peer groups, and peer recovery groups).
- Communicates treatment related information, including making recommendation for adjusting treatment plans and goals to Case Manager, Mental Health Counselor or Recovery Advocate.
- Demonstrates appropriate therapeutic boundaries.
- Works as part of the interdisciplinary team in assisting with face to face crisis intervention to aid the consumer in managing a crisis, providing short-term intervention to decrease risk, manage symptoms, and maintain safety.
- Practices trauma informed approach in service delivery.
- Encourages consumer use and involvement in the Recovery Learning Community, where applicable.
- In collaboration with Team leaders educates team members in recovery values, skills and practices.
- At the request of Regional Director and in collaboration with the Center for Professional Development, offers workshops and In
- Service trainings on the stages of recovery and services offered at each stage.
- Promotes clients involvement in Studio 35 creative expression of their choice.
- Adheres to CPS Code of Ethics / Conduct.

QUALIFICATIONS, E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E:
Pre-employment Education and Experience
- High School diploma or GED required, BA in Human Service field preferred.
- Certified as a Peer Support Specialist including, lived experiences (defined as having been a consumer of mental health services), coupled with a minimum of one year of active recovery (self-attestation) and comprehensive writing skills required.
- Crisis Intervention experience preferred.
Relevant Post-job Offer Testing/Conditions
- Knowledge and practice of FHR policies, regulations, and standards.
- Participates in FHR recommended trainings.
- Matriculation towards Mary Ellen Copeland’s: Wellness Recovery Action Plan Certification (individual and group facilitation)
- Matriculation towards Whole Health Action Management (WHAM).
- MAP Certification, where applicable.
- Attends all peer workers support/supervision group, if applicable.
- Must possess a current, valid driver's license in state of residence, have a minimum of two (2) years of driving experience within the United States, and have an acceptable driving record
